sqlserver 表数据恢复,SQL Server 表数据恢复策略
浏览量: 次 发布日期:2024-01-23 04:24:48
sql server 表数据恢复策略

1. 引言
2. 数据备份
数据备份是任何数据恢复策略的基础。通过定期备份数据库,您可以确保在发生数据丢失或损坏时能够还原数据。在SQL Server中,可以使用多种方法进行备份,包括完整备份、差异备份和事务日志备份。
3. 恢复模式
SQL Server有三种恢复模式:简单恢复模式、完全恢复模式和大容量恢复模式。简单恢复模式适用于只能进行事务日志备份的数据,而完全恢复模式和大容量恢复模式则适用于需要进行完整备份和差异备份的情况。在选择恢复模式时,需要考虑到您的备份需求和可用资源。
4. 事务日志备份
事务日志备份是一种仅备份自上次完整备份以来所做的更改的方法。由于它只备份最新的数据更改,因此它是一种高效的数据备份方法。当需要还原数据时,可以使用事务日志备份进行点时间恢复。
5. 直接数据恢复
如果您的数据因为误删除或损坏而丢失,可以使用直接数据恢复方法。这通常涉及到使用SQL Server的内置工具,如`DBCC CHECKDB`来检查和修复数据库的完整性,或者使用`DBCC SHRIKFILE`来收缩数据库文件以释放空间。在某些情况下,可能需要重建索引或修复表来恢复数据。
6. 第三方工具
对于更复杂的数据恢复任务,可能需要使用第三方工具。这些工具通常具有更高级的数据恢复功能,例如在不重启SQL Server的情况下直接从备份中恢复数据,或者在不丢失数据的情况下修复损坏的数据库文件。选择适合您需求的第三方工具非常重要。
7. 注意事项
在执行任何数据恢复操作之前,您应该注意以下几点:首先,确保您已经进行了当前数据的完整备份。其次,在进行任何更改之前,请务必记录当前的数据库状态和配置。最后,如果可能的话,在非生产环境中先进行恢复操作以测试结果。
. sqlserver误删数据库怎么恢复,全面解析与实操步骤
. 数据库恢复挂起怎么办,SQL Server数据库恢复挂起怎么办?全面解析及解决方法
. sqlserver可疑数据库恢复,SQL Server 可疑数据库恢复全攻略
. sqlserver2008数据库可疑,SQL Server 2008数据库可疑状态解
. oracle恢复删除的表数据,Oracle数据库中删除表数据的恢复方法详解
. oracle drop表数据恢复,Oracle数据库中drop表数据恢复方法详解
. oracle不小心把表数据删除,Oracle数据库中不小心删除表数据的处理方法
. 数据库的恢复模式有哪些,SQL Server数据库的恢复模式详解
. 数据库数字型怎么表示,数据库数字型数据类型的表示方法及意义